100 Cute Indoor Picnic Ideas That Will Transform Your Home Into a Romantic Escape
Living Room Transformations
-
Create a blanket fort using chairs and sheets, then fill it with fairy lights and soft pillows for the ultimate cozy picnic hideaway.
-
Push all your furniture to the walls and spread multiple blankets across the entire floor, creating a massive picnic area for maximum lounging space.
-
Set up a Japanese-style floor picnic with low cushions, a wooden tray table, and minimalist decorations for an elegant Zen experience.
-
Transform your coffee table into a picnic centerpiece by covering it with a checkered tablecloth and surrounding it with floor cushions.
-
Create different picnic “zones” throughout your living room with separate blankets for eating, games, and cuddling.
-
Set up a movie theater picnic with blankets facing your TV, complete with popcorn, candy, and cozy viewing arrangements.
-
Build a pillow mountain in the center of your room and have your picnic on top, feeling like you’re dining on a cloud.
-
Create a circular picnic setup where you can face each other while eating, perfect for intimate conversation and eye contact.
-
Set up a sunrise picnic in front of your biggest window, timing breakfast to coincide with the morning light streaming in.
-
Designate one corner as your “picnic restaurant” with special lighting, decorations, and a permanent blanket setup for regular indoor dates.
